Dead Truck Diagnostics
Sometimes a truck just dies and won’t restart. Electrical failures, fuel system problems, computer errors, and sensor failures all cause no-start conditions. We run emergency diagnostics to figure out what’s wrong. We’ve jump started dead batteries, bypassed failed sensors, and diagnosed fuel delivery problems on trucks stuck in the worst possible spots. If we can get your truck running, we will. If it needs a tow, we’ll tell you exactly what’s wrong so the shop knows what to fix.
Emergency Suspension Failures
Broken springs, blown air bags, and suspension collapses create emergency situations. A truck with a broken suspension can’t be driven safely, and trying to move it causes more damage. We’ve replaced emergency suspension components on trucks stuck at delivery docks, in parking lots, and on highway shoulders. Most suspension emergencies can be fixed on-site if we have the parts. If not, we’ll stabilize the truck so it can be towed safely.

What to Do in an Emergency Breakdown
Get your truck to the safest spot possible. If you can limp to a wide shoulder, parking lot, or rest area, do it. Don’t try to drive far on a blown tire or with failing brakes because you’ll make things worse. Turn on your hazards immediately. Set out warning triangles if you have them. If you’re on a highway, get away from traffic if possible. Call us at 877-220-7979 and tell us where you are and what happened. The more detail you give, the better we can prepare.
Highway Safety During Breakdowns
Highways are dangerous when you’re broken down. Stay in your truck if traffic is heavy. If you need to exit the vehicle, get on the passenger side away from traffic. Don’t stand behind or in front of your truck. Other drivers aren’t always paying attention, and trucks get hit on shoulders more often than people think.
